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of card dealing machines, specifically to a card dealing machine that integrates shuffling and dealing, and its working method. Background Technology

[0002] In poker and card games, as well as in educational and demonstration settings, dealing cards is a fundamental and core operational step. Traditional dealing methods rely on manual labor, requiring manual shuffling to thoroughly mix the deck before distributing each card to players or designated locations. With the increasing demand for standardized and efficient operations in entertainment, education, and commercial demonstrations, mechanical card dealing equipment is gradually becoming an important tool to replace manual labor.

[0003] Early mechanical card dealing devices typically included a tilted or horizontally placed card storage slot. The cards were kept in an orderly arrangement by gravity or spring pressure, and individual cards were separated and delivered using mechanical components such as card-dispensing wheels, push plates, or suction devices. To improve operational efficiency, hybrid devices combining shuffling and dealing functions emerged. These devices used mechanical structures to mix and distribute the cards, achieving a degree of integration between shuffling and dealing. For example, Chinese Patent No. CN223542412 U (An Adjustable Shuffling Mechanism and Dealing Machine): includes a dealing machine body with card inlets on both sides, a card receiving plate with a longitudinal clearance groove inside the card inlet, a shuffling shaft inside the card inlet, a shuffling wheel on the shuffling shaft and located in the longitudinal clearance groove, a shuffling drive motor assembly located in front of the shuffling shaft, a tensioning floating member located on the upper side inside the card inlet and hinged to the inside of the dealing machine body, a connecting limiting member located inside the dealing machine body and above the tensioning floating member, and a tensioning elastic member sleeved on the connecting limiting member. This application also discloses a dealing machine including the aforementioned adjustable shuffling mechanism. This application uses a connecting limiter and a tensioning elastic member to adjust the distance between the tensioning floating member and the shuffling wheel directly below it, so as to realize the specific adjustment function of the tension of shuffling and card feeding, thereby solving the problem of card jamming during shuffling and improving the smoothness of shuffling and card feeding.

[0004] Although the aforementioned existing technology has the function of shuffling and dealing cards, after the cards are shuffled, when they fall into the card sorting bin by the driving force, the cards fall in different postures, and the cards are prone to tilting. The cards cannot be neatly stacked in the card sorting bin, making the cards in the card sorting bin messy and affecting the accuracy of subsequent dealing. Summary of the Invention

[0005] The purpose of this invention is to provide a card dealing machine that integrates shuffling and dealing, and its working method, to solve the problem mentioned in the background art where, when the deck of cards falls into the card sorting bin under the action of driving force, the cards fall into the sorting bin in different postures and cannot be neatly stacked in the sorting bin, thus affecting the accuracy of subsequent dealing.

[0042] Please see Figures 1-10 One embodiment of the present invention provides: This integrated card dealing and shuffling machine mainly consists of a support base 1, an upper rotating seat 2, and a decorative housing 7. The support base 1 provides stable support for the entire device. The upper rotating seat 2 is rotatably connected to the upper end of the support base 1 and can rotate under the drive of the first drive motor 3, thereby changing the direction of card dealing. The decorative housing 7 is installed on the upper exterior of the upper rotating seat 2, providing installation space for various internal mechanisms.

[0043] Inside the decorative casing 7, at the upper end, there is a card sorting compartment 11. The lower end of the card sorting compartment 11 is a tilted card support plate 8. This tilted design allows the cards to slide down naturally under the influence of gravity, which facilitates the subsequent card dealing operation.

[0044] Both sides of the card sorting compartment 11 are connected to adjustment mechanisms 39. Each adjustment mechanism 39 includes a fourth drive motor 40 located outside the card sorting compartment 11. A first bevel gear 41 is mounted on the output shaft of the fourth drive motor 40, and a second bevel gear 42 is meshed with the rear end of the first bevel gear 41. A threaded post 43 is fixed inside the second bevel gear 42. When the fourth drive motor 40 operates, it drives the first bevel gear 41 to rotate, and through the meshing relationship between the first bevel gear 41 and the second bevel gear 42, it drives the threaded post 43 to rotate.

[0045] The threaded column 43 is externally threaded to a threaded sleeve 44, which passes through the side wall of the card holder 11 and is fixed to a C-shaped bracket 45. During the rotation of the threaded column 43, the distance between the C-shaped bracket 45 fixed to the threaded sleeve 44 can be adjusted by utilizing the threaded connection between the threaded column 43 and the threaded sleeve 44, thereby adjusting the distance between the two adjustment mechanisms 39.

[0046] A fixed upright plate 47 is fixed inside the C-shaped bracket 45. Multiple rectangular slots 48 are formed through the fixed upright plate 47 from top to bottom. An arc-shaped rotating plate 49 is rotatably connected within each rectangular slot 48, with its arc-shaped surface facing inwards. Multiple arc-shaped rods 52 are fixed at equal intervals from front to back at the outer end of the arc-shaped rotating plate 49. An outer connecting plate 50 is fixed along the upper end of the rectangular slots 48 on the outer side of the fixed upright plate 47. An outer inclined plate 51 is integrally connected to the other end of the outer connecting plate 50. The arc-shaped rods 52 pass through the outer inclined plate 51 and extend outwards, rotating along the outer inclined plate 51. A pressure spring 53 is installed between the arc-shaped rotating plate 49 and the outer inclined plate 51 along the outside of the arc-shaped rods 52. When a playing card falls into the card holder 11, if the card is upright, it will fall directly onto the lower card support plate 8 without contacting the arc-shaped rotating plate 49; if the card is crooked, it will touch the arc-shaped rotating plate 49. The mass of a single playing card is insufficient to cause a change in the position of the curved rotating plate 49. As playing cards continuously fall from the top, applying weight, they press the curved rotating plate 49 to rotate outward, compressing the pressure spring 53. The playing card then falls downward, achieving a single adjustment of its posture. By utilizing the weight of the playing card and the elasticity of the pressure spring, the posture of the playing card can be automatically adjusted.

[0047] Limiting rods 46 are fixed to both the front and rear ends of the C-shaped bracket 45. The limiting rods 46 extend outward through the side wall of the card sorting compartment 11 and slide along the side wall of the card sorting compartment 11. The limiting rods 46 ensure the stability of the C-shaped bracket 45 during movement and prevent it from shifting, thereby ensuring the normal operation of the adjustment mechanism 39.

[0048] The upper end of the decorative casing 7 is equipped with an upper shuffling mechanism 27, which consists of an upper casing 28, side card-supporting plates 29, and a control module 30. The control module 30 contains a main control board and various buttons, primarily for the operation of the various drive mechanisms. The upper casing 28 is located outside the control module 30, serving to protect it. The side card-supporting plates 29 are located on both sides of the control module 30 and are angled inwards, forming a shuffling channel 31 between the side card-supporting plates 29 and the control module 30. This angled arrangement facilitates the sliding of playing cards into the shuffling channel 31 under gravity, making subsequent shuffling operations easier.

[0049] Side card-pulling wheels 33 are rotatably connected to the front and rear ends of the inner end of the side card-supporting plate 29. A lower closed bracket 35 is fixed to the lower end of the side card-supporting plate 29 along the outer side of the card storage compartment 11. A third drive motor 36 is installed inside the lower closed bracket 35. A shuffling drive gear 37 is installed at the output shaft end of the third drive motor 36. A shuffling driven gear 38 is installed in the middle of the outer side of the intermediate shaft of each of the two side card-pulling wheels 33. The shuffling driven gear 38 is located at the lower end of the side card-supporting plate 29 and is meshed with the shuffling drive gear 37. When the third drive motor 36 is working, it drives the shuffling drive gear 37 to rotate. Through the meshing connection between the shuffling drive gear 37 and the shuffling driven gear 38, the side card-pulling wheels 33, which are coaxial with the shuffling driven gear 38, rotate continuously, pushing out the cards at the bottom of the side card-supporting plate 29 one by one, causing them to fall from the shuffling channel 31.

[0050] A card-blocking plate 32 is rotatably connected to the middle of both side walls of the control module 30. A connecting spring is provided between the outer side of the middle shaft of the card-blocking plate 32 and the side wall of the control module 30. When the force pushing the card is greater than the elastic resistance of the connecting spring between the card-blocking plate 32 and the housing of the control module 30, after the bottom card is pushed out, the side card-pushing wheel 33 temporarily stops rotating, and the card-blocking plate 32 resets under the action of the connecting spring, blocking the next card and waiting for the next intermittent rotation. The third drive motors 36 on both sides work alternately, driving the two sets of cards to fall alternately into the card sorting chamber 11, realizing the card shuffling process.

[0051] The decorative housing 7 has a card inlet 9 at the rear end along the upper end of the lower card support plate 8, and a card outlet 10 at the front end along the inclined direction of the lower card support plate 8. A lower card-dispensing wheel 16 is rotatably connected to the middle of the lower end face of the lower card support plate 8. Multiple flexible teeth 34 are fixed in an array on the outside of the lower card-dispensing wheel 16 and the side card-dispensing wheel 33. The flexible teeth 34 can better contact the playing cards and ensure smooth card dispensing.

[0052] A second drive motor 12 is mounted on the rear end of the upper rotating base 2, and the output shaft of the second drive motor 12 is connected to a first driving gear 13. One end of the intermediate shaft of the lower card-dispensing wheel 16 passes through the side wall of the card-sorting compartment 11 and is connected to a first driven gear 14. The first driven gear 14 and the first driving gear 13 are connected by a second transmission belt 15. When the second drive motor 12 drives the first driving gear 13 to rotate by a set angle according to a predetermined cycle, the first driven gear 14 is driven to rotate through the transmission of the second transmission belt 15, and the lower card-dispensing wheel 16, which is coaxial with the first driven gear 14, rotates.

[0053] The other end of the intermediate shaft of the lower card-dispensing wheel 16 passes through the side wall of the card-sorting compartment 11 and is connected to the second drive gear 17. The upper end of the upper rotating seat 2 is fixed with an inner bracket 18 along the front end of the card-sorting compartment 11. A second driven gear 19 is connected to one side of the inner bracket 18. The second driven gear 19 and the second drive gear 17 are connected by a third transmission belt 20.

[0054] An upper rotating roller 23 is rotatably connected to the upper end of the inner support 18 via a shaft, and a lower rotating roller 24 is rotatably connected to the lower end of the inner support 18 via a shaft. One side of the intermediate shaft of the lower rotating roller 24 extends to the outside of the inner support 18 and is connected to the second driven gear 19. When the second driving gear 17 rotates, it drives the second driven gear 19 to rotate through the transmission relationship of the third transmission belt 20, causing the lower rotating roller 24 to rotate. The other side of the intermediate shaft of the lower rotating roller 24 extends to the outside of the inner support 18 and is connected to the second rotating gear 26. The other side of the intermediate shaft of the upper rotating roller 23 extends to the outside of the inner support 18 and is connected to the first rotating gear 25. The first rotating gear 25 and the second rotating gear 26 are meshed. Due to the meshing relationship between the first rotating gear 25 and the second rotating gear 26, when the lower rotating roller 24 rotates, it will drive the upper rotating roller 23 to rotate synchronously in the opposite direction. The rotation gap between the upper rotating roller 23 and the lower rotating roller 24 is located at the rear end of the card outlet 10. After the card enters the gap, it will be clamped by the upper rotating roller 23 and the lower rotating roller 24 and pushed out of the card outlet 10 as they rotate, ensuring that the card is issued smoothly and steadily.

[0055] The upper end of the front end of the rear wall of the inner support 18 is fixed with an upper fixing groove 21 along the rear end of the upper rotating roller 23. A card blocking block 22 is slidably connected within the upper fixing groove 21, and the lower end of the card blocking block 22 passes through the upper fixing groove 21. When a card is pushed out, the card blocking block 22 is pressed down and reset under the action of gravity, blocking the next card and preventing the next card from sliding out in advance, ensuring that only one card is dealt at a time.

[0056] A first drive motor 3 is mounted on the upper center of the upper rotating seat 2. The output shaft of the first drive motor 3 is connected to the input end of a commutator, and the output shaft of the commutator is connected to a rotating drive gear 4, which is located on one side between the support base 1 and the upper rotating seat 2. A central rotating gear 5 is connected between the support base 1 and the upper rotating seat 2, and the central rotating gear 5 is fixed to the upper rotating seat 2 by a bracket. The central rotating gear 5 and the rotating drive gear 4 are connected by a first transmission belt 6. When the first drive motor 3 is working, the rotation direction is changed by the commutator, driving the rotating drive gear 4 to rotate. Through the transmission relationship of the first transmission belt 6, the central rotating gear 5 rotates at a certain angle, and the central rotating gear 5 drives the upper rotating seat 2 to rotate. By controlling the rotation of the first drive motor 3, the upper rotating seat 2 can be rotated in different directions, thereby changing the direction of dealing cards.

[0057] The working method of this card dealing machine includes the following steps:

[0058] Step 1: The fourth drive motor 40 drives the first bevel gear 41 to rotate. The meshing connection between the first bevel gear 41 and the second bevel gear 42 drives the threaded column 43 to rotate. Then, the threaded connection between the threaded column 43 and the threaded sleeve 44 is used to adjust the distance between the C-shaped bracket 45 fixed to the threaded sleeve 44, and the distance between the two adjustment mechanisms 39 is adjusted in advance.

[0059] Step 2: Divide the cards into two groups and place them on the upper end of the side card support plate 29. The third drive motor 36 drives the shuffling drive gear 37 to rotate. Through the meshing connection between the shuffling drive gear 37 and the shuffling driven gear 38, the side card wheel 33 rotates continuously. The flexible teeth 34 on the side card wheel 33 push out the cards at the bottom of the side card support plate 29 one by one, causing them to fall from the shuffling channel 31, thus starting the shuffling process.

[0060] Step 3: When the force pushing the card is greater than the elastic resistance of the spring connecting the card blocking plate 32 and the housing of the control module 30, after the bottom card is pushed out, the side card wheel 33 temporarily stops rotating, and the card blocking plate 32 resets under the action of the connecting spring, blocking the next card and waiting for the next intermittent rotation to ensure that only one card is pushed out each time.

[0061] Step 4: The third drive motors 36 on both sides work alternately, driving the two sets of cards to fall into the card sorting chamber 11 alternately, so that the cards are mixed more evenly and the shuffling quality is improved.

[0062] Step 5: When the playing card falls into the card sorting compartment 11, if the posture is correct, it will fall directly onto the lower card support plate 8 without contacting the curved rotating plate 49; if the posture is crooked, it will touch the curved rotating plate 49. When playing cards continuously fall from the upper end and apply weight, the curved rotating plate 49 is pressed and rotated outward, the pressure spring 53 is compressed, and the playing card falls downward, thus adjusting the posture once and ensuring that the playing card enters the subsequent process in the correct posture.

[0063] Step Six: After all the playing cards have entered the card sorting chamber 11, the fourth drive motor 40 operates to widen the distance between the two fixed upright plates 47, so that the weight of all the playing cards is applied evenly to the lower support plate 8; then the fourth drive motor 40 operates to narrow the distance between the two fixed upright plates 47, and the arc-shaped rotating plate 49 applies force to the playing cards to adjust their posture a second time. The arc-shaped rotating plate 49 rotates outward to further ensure the correct posture of the playing cards.

[0064] Step 7: Repeat step 6, adjusting the card's position multiple times.

[0065] Step 8: The second drive motor 12 drives the first drive gear 13 to rotate at a set angle according to a predetermined cycle. Through the transmission of the second transmission belt 15, the first driven gear 14 rotates, which in turn drives the lower card wheel 16 to rotate. The flexible teeth 34 on the lower card wheel 16 generate friction with the bottom card, pushing the bottom card to overcome the downward pressure resistance of the card block 22, so that the card reaches between the upper rotating roller 23 and the lower rotating roller 24, in preparation for dealing the cards.

[0066] Step 9: The second driving gear 17, coaxial with the first driven gear 14, rotates, driving the second driven gear 19 to rotate through the transmission relationship of the third transmission belt 20, causing the lower rotating roller 24 to rotate. Since the second rotating gear 26 at the other end of the intermediate shaft of the lower rotating roller 24 meshes with the first rotating gear 25 at the other end of the intermediate shaft of the upper rotating roller 23, it drives the upper rotating roller 23 to rotate synchronously in the opposite direction. The rotation of the upper rotating roller 23 and the lower rotating roller 24 pushes the playing cards out from the card outlet 10, realizing the card dealing operation.

[0067] Step 10: After a card is pushed out, the card blocking block 22 is pressed down and reset under the action of gravity, blocking the next card; at the same time, the first drive motor 3 drives the upper rotating seat 2 to rotate at a certain angle, changing the direction of card dealing.

[0068] Step 11: Repeat steps 8 through 10 to achieve orderly card dealing.
